Collection: Art prints by Henri Jean Guillaume Martin

Henri Jean Guillaume Martin was a French painter and one of the most important representatives of Post-Impressionism. He received his artistic training at the École des Beaux-Arts in Toulouse and later continued his studies in Paris, where he intensively studied academic painting. However, his desire to go beyond traditional doctrines and develop a more personal form of expression became apparent early on.

After initial successes in the official Salon, Martin increasingly turned to a decorative, color-accentuated style of painting that was strongly influenced by Symbolism and Neo-Impressionism. His encounter with the southern French landscape was particularly influential, especially in the region around the Lot and the town of Cahors, where he settled permanently. These surroundings became the central motif of his work.

Martin's works are characterized by a luminous, often mosaic-like colour structure and a rhythmic composition. He depicted landscapes, gardens, village scenes and allegorical themes, with light and color having an almost spiritual effect. He often used short, vibrating brushstrokes, which lend his paintings a strong decorative unity.

In addition to panel painting, Martin was also active as a muralist and received numerous public commissions, including for town halls and state buildings. Despite his high recognition during his lifetime, he later fell into the background of art history for a time. Today, Henri Jean Guillaume Martin is increasingly being recognized again as an independent and important position between Impressionism, Neo-Impressionism and Symbolism, whose works are valued on the art market and in museum collections.
